Holt is a charming market town located in North Norfolk. Its Georgian buildings make it one of the most attractive towns in Norfolk, and there is a wealth of things to do and see. You can check out some of the many antique shops, art galleries, bookshops, and places to eat and drink.

Letheringsett Mill is a working mill located on the Norfolk Coast near Holt. It is the only flour-producing watermill remaining in Norfolk. The mill is open monday to friday between 10am until 3pm and Saturdays 9am-1pm. The mill hosts an antique shop and tearooms, where you can purchase hot and cold drinks, cakes, and flour to take home.

Has a car park which you can park all day for £2.3 (credit card or App only). All has Hetty’s House Tea Room, public toilets. As well as a number of woodland walks.

Are there any circular easy walks in Briningham?

Yes, many of the easy trails in Briningham are circular, offering convenient loop experiences. For example, the Hiking loop from Fulmodeston is an easy 4.5-mile rural loop, and the Foxburrow Plantation loop from Briston takes you through plantation woodlands.

What natural features or landmarks can I see on easy hikes?

Easy hikes in Briningham often lead to interesting natural features and historical landmarks. You might encounter water mills, like on the Holt & Letheringsett Water Mill loop. The region also features significant natural areas such as the Blakeney Marshes and Salthouse Marshes, which are great for wildlife spotting.

Are there any historical sites accessible via easy trails?

Yes, the Briningham area is rich in history. You can find historical sites like Cley Windmill, Binham Priory, and Baconsthorpe Castle, which are often near or accessible from easy walking routes, offering a blend of nature and heritage.
